2nd "Covid Project" in Development

The 1st of the 3 “Covid Projects” has already been made (the short “Count the Ways”), while the 2nd one is being developed. A medium-length short called “The Players” is the drama of an aspiring actress and the man who tries to get access to her by producing his own film. The piece will explore the topics of acting, the film industry, gender, and ambition. The project will be done in a cooperative/profit-sharing model. "Abortifacient" Premier

Join us for the premier of this psychological art horror feature about a couple struggling over an unplanned pregnancy set to 18 classical music pieces. Billed as “A Night at the Operatic Cinema”, there will be premiers in Houston, Austin, and Online, featuring live classical music, the screening, as well as a Q&A with Fatima Hye.

The "Covid Projects"

Black Revel will be producing 3 “covid” projects (ie projects conceived of during the lockdown): a very short experimental piece, a medium-length dramatic short, and a feature-length film.

"Animalium" at Victoria Film Fest

“Animalium” will be screened at The Victoria, TX Independent Film Festival on Saturday, April 6th @ 3:30 PM.

Movie Maker listed it in the Top 50 Festivals Worth the Submission Fee.
